WebAs its name suggests, a crossover cable will cross the wires inside the cable to allow two of the same type of device to communicate. It does this by connecting the transmit pins of one of the devices with the receiving pins on the other device. Here’s what it looks like when you connect the devices with a crossover cable. Web5 sep. 2024 · Using Crossover Cable 1 You can set up a network between 2 PCs directly without access point. 2 You have to use a crossover ethernet cable. Set up the IP addresses and subnet mask to be with the same network. Share a folder on one PC. Copy files from the other PC to the shared folder.
